Underage drinking is a serious offense in Mexico and the consequences can be severe. If caught drinking underage, you could be fined, arrested, and/or deported. In addition, you may also lose your driver's license and/or your job.
It is important to note that even if you are legally old enough to drink in your home country, you must still abide by the drinking laws of Mexico. If you are caught drinking underage, you will be subject to the same penalties as Mexican citizens.
